Corrosion-resistant plastic-lined water segregator

By using a combination of turbine impeller and scraper structure to remove impurities with the impact force of water flow, the problem of unstable connection and easy clogging of filter screen in corrosion-resistant plastic-lined water distributors under high pressure or vibration environment is solved, thus achieving stable connection of water supply pipe and simplified maintenance.

[0001] This utility model belongs to the field of fluid transport technology, specifically relating to a corrosion-resistant plastic-lined water distributor. Background Technology

[0002] The main function of a manifold is to evenly distribute the water flow in the main water supply pipe to each branch pipe, ensuring that the flow and pressure of each branch pipe are consistent. A manifold with a corrosion-resistant inner plastic lining can effectively prevent corrosive substances in the water (such as acids, alkalis, salts, etc.) from corroding the metal pipes. This not only extends the service life of the manifold, but also makes it suitable for pipeline systems that transport various corrosive media.

[0003] Some existing corrosion-resistant plastic-lined manifolds typically install water supply pipes via plug-in or threaded connections before use. While plug-in connections are simple to install, they can easily lead to pipe detachment and leakage in environments with high water pressure or significant vibration. Threaded connections, while securing the water supply pipe firmly to the manifold's inlet pipe, usually require tools to tighten the threads, making installation and disassembly relatively cumbersome. Furthermore, after prolonged use in humid environments, the threads are prone to rust, making disassembly difficult. During use, the filter screen of some corrosion-resistant plastic-lined manifolds is often clogged by large particles in the water, reducing the filter pore size and slowing or interrupting the water flow. Frequent cleaning and maintenance not only increase operating costs but also the workload. Utility Model Content

[0025] Reference Figures 1-4 This embodiment of the present invention provides a corrosion-resistant plastic-lined water distributor that can use the impact force of water flow to drive the conveying mechanism 200 to break up large particles of impurities on the surface of the filter screen 201, thereby achieving the effect of cleaning and maintenance frequency. It can also greatly simplify the connection process between the water supply pipe 104a and the water inlet pipe 102 through the splicing component 207, while ensuring the stability of the connection between the water supply pipe 104a and the water inlet pipe 102.

[0026] The water distribution mechanism 100 includes a main pipe 101, an inlet pipe 102 connected to the inner cavity of the main pipe 101, a plurality of branch pipes 103 connected to the inner cavity of the main pipe 101, and a water supply component 104 for supplying water to the inside of the main pipe 101.

[0027] It should be noted that the inlet pipe 102 is used to introduce water into the main pipe 101, so that the water flow can be transported to the appropriate area through the branch pipe 103.

[0028] The conveying mechanism 200 includes a filter screen 201 fixedly installed on the inner wall of the main pipe 101, a perforated plate 202 fixedly connected to the inner wall of the main pipe 101, a turbine impeller 203 fixedly installed on the surface of the perforated plate 202 near the water inlet pipe 102 by bearings and used in conjunction with the water supply assembly 104, a T-shaped rod 204 fixedly connected to the inner wall of the turbine impeller 203, a scraper 205 fixedly connected to the other end of the T-shaped rod 204 and used in conjunction with the filter screen 201, a plurality of through grooves 206 opened on the outer surface of the perforated plate 202, and a splicing assembly 207 for quick installation of the water supply assembly 104.

[0029] It should be noted that the filter screen 201 is used to block large particles of impurities in the water flow, so as to avoid large particles of impurities affecting the diversion pipe 103. The hollow plate 202 is used to support the turbine impeller 203. When the water flow impacts the surface of the turbine impeller 203, it can drive the turbine impeller 203 to rotate, so that the turbine impeller 203 drives the T-shaped rod 204 and the scraper 205 to rotate synchronously. The through groove 206 can ensure that the water flow passes smoothly through the hollow plate 202, and avoid the water flow speed being greatly reduced. The splicing component 207 is used to provide a quick and strong installation structure for the water supply component 104.

[0030] Specifically, the water supply assembly 104 includes a water supply pipe 104a inserted into the inner surface of the water inlet pipe 102, and a retaining ring 104b fixedly connected to the outer surface of the water supply pipe 104a and used in conjunction with the splicing assembly 207.

[0031] Furthermore, the inner wall of the main pipe 101 is coated with Teflon paint, the inner cavity of the inlet pipe 102 is connected to the inner cavity of the supply pipe 104a, the retaining ring 104b has a beveled side near the inlet pipe 102, and the other side of the retaining ring 104b is a flat surface.

[0032] Preferably, the outer surface of the scraper 205 is in contact with the side surface of the filter screen 201, and the through grooves 206 are distributed in a circumferential array on the outer surface of the hollow disk 202.

[0033] It should be noted that the splicing assembly 207 includes a swivel column 207a that is fixedly installed on the outer surfaces of both sides of the water inlet pipe 102, and a hinge block 207b that is hinged to the outer surface of the swivel column 207a.

[0034] Furthermore, the splicing assembly 207 also includes a locking block 207c fixedly connected to the outer end face of the hinge block 207b and used in conjunction with the locking ring 104b, and a return spring 207d fixedly connected to the outer surface of the hinge block 207b.

[0035] When the inclined surface of the retaining ring 104b contacts the outer surface of the retaining block 207c, it can push the retaining block 207c open, causing the retaining block 207c to drive the hinge block 207b to rotate around the rotating column 207a, and apply pressure to the return spring 207d through the hinge block 207b.

[0036] Specifically, the inner surface of the locking block 207c is in contact with the plane of the retaining ring 104b, and the end of the return spring 207d away from the hinge block 207b is fixedly connected to the outer surface of the water inlet pipe 102.

[0037] It should be explained that when the plane of the locking block 207c moves to the position of contact with the plane of the locking block 207c, the locking block 207c, the hinge block 207b and the return spring 207d lose pressure. The reaction force of the return spring 207d resets the hinge block 207b and the locking block 207c, thereby limiting the locking block 207c to the retaining ring 104b and the water supply pipe 104a.

[0038] In use, after aligning the centers of the water supply pipe 104a and the water inlet pipe 102, insert the water supply pipe 104a into the water inlet pipe 102. This causes the water supply pipe 104a to drive the inclined surface of the retaining ring 104b to contact the outer surface of the retaining block 207c. The retaining ring 104b then pushes the retaining block 207c open, causing the retaining block 207c to drive the hinge block 207b to rotate around the rotating column 207a. The hinge block 207b then applies pressure to the return spring 207d, causing the plane of the retaining block 207c to... When the device moves to the position where it contacts the plane of the locking block 207c, the locking block 207c, the hinge block 207b, and the return spring 207d lose pressure. The reaction force of the return spring 207d resets the hinge block 207b and the locking block 207c, thereby limiting the locking block 207c to the retaining ring 104b and the water supply pipe 104a. This greatly simplifies the connection process between the water supply pipe 104a and the inlet pipe 102 while ensuring the stability of the connection between the water supply pipe 104a and the inlet pipe 102.

[0039] When water is fed into the main flow pipe 101: large particles of impurities in the water flow are blocked by the filter screen 201. When the water flow impacts the surface of the turbine impeller 203, it drives the turbine impeller 203 to rotate, causing the turbine impeller 203 to drive the T-shaped rod 204 and the scraper 205 to rotate synchronously. This causes the scraper 205 to break up the large particles of impurities that are blocking the surface of the filter screen 201, ensuring that the water flow in the main flow pipe 101 is smooth in a short time, so as to achieve the effect of cleaning and maintenance frequency.

[0040] After the water flow is completed: Press down the end of the hinge block 207b away from the locking block 207c to release the locking block 207c from limiting the locking ring 104b and the water supply pipe 104a, so that the water supply pipe 104a can be taken out from the water inlet pipe 102.
